Cod1 map downloads
I just installed cod1 today to jump again and I can't download any of the files...it just keeps re-trying 2 map files over and over. I even tried downloaded the two from the database and it just did the same to the next two map files. Now its on a map that isn't in your database and so i can't even download it and put it in the folder manually...Any solution to the problem? something I can do myself that doesn't require me to re-install cod1 nor download every single file separately? =/
Re: Cod1 map downloads
The servers don't run all the maps that are on the download page, so what I would do is check what map is playing, go to the website, download the map, load up CoD again, turn Allow downloading to Off/No, and then rejoin the server.
